Jevon Kearse’s nephew, Jayron Kearse, 17, was arrested and charged with robbery/residential home invasion.

“According to the report, the victims said they were standing in front of their home on Pebble Beach Way in Fort Myers when they were approached by “four or five young, black males.”

“One of the young men allegedly told the two female victims to “give it up” and pointed a grey colored handgun at them, according to the report.”

“The victims state that a pink iPhone, a black cell phone, a white iPod, $25.00 in cash and two house phones were taken.”
